Town adopts Local Law No. 1 of 2026 moving Grievance Day to fourth Tuesday in May

Town of Murray Board · February 23, 2026

The Town of Murray Board unanimously adopted Local Law No. 1 of 2026 on Feb. 23, changing the town's Grievance Day to the fourth Tuesday in May beginning in 2026.

The change was advanced through a public hearing that included comment from Steven Keon. After receiving public comment and closing the hearing, the board approved the local law by roll call motion of Councilperson Elaine Berg, seconded by Councilperson Lloyd Christ; the motion carried with all in favor.

The local law was entered into the minutes as Local Law No. 1 of 2026 and will take effect according to the town's adoption procedures.
